LinkedIn MCP Server
MCP server that scrapes LinkedIn data using browser automation (Patchright), exposing tools to retrieve profiles, company data, job listings, and search results for AI assistants.
Best When
You need occasional personal-use LinkedIn data access from an AI assistant and accept the fragility of browser-based scraping.
Avoid When
You need reliable, ToS-compliant LinkedIn data access at any scale. LinkedIn's official API or approved partners are better choices.
Use Cases
- • Retrieving LinkedIn profile information for research or recruiting
- • Searching LinkedIn job listings with keyword and location filters
- • Extracting company profiles and recent posts
- • People search for networking or recruiting workflows
Not For
- • Production or commercial scraping at scale - likely violates LinkedIn ToS
- • Reliable automated workflows - LinkedIn actively blocks scraping
- • Users unwilling to deal with periodic CAPTCHA challenges and session expiry
- • Headless server environments without display for initial auth
